Senator says US should continue to support peaceful resolution of
Nagorno-Karabakh conflict

Baku 30 June

Senator John Cornyn has said the Unietd States should continue to
support peaceful resolution of Nagorno-Karabakh conflict.

Cornyn, representing Texas, responded to a letter of the US Azeris
Network (USAN) concerning the Nagorno-Karabakh conflict.

In his reply, Senator thanked the USAN representative for information
on Nagorno-Karabakh conflict.

`Thank you for having contacted me on the Nagorno-Karabakh region. As
you know, the OSCE is engaged in mediation mission in the conflict
between Azerbaijan and Armenia over Nagorno-Karabakh. The United
States should continue to support peaceful resolution of conflict.

`You can be assured that I will take into account your suggestions
during the discussions in Congress related to the Nagorno-Karabakh
region,` the letter says.
